Stage 2(600+cc injectors, PCM, 3.0 BAR map and tip sensors, adjustable wastegate), open 3in downpipe with e-cutout, short-throw, RFL blow off valve, hardened motor mount inserts, intake, and the CCA front mount. Ive been 13.5@105 minus teh front mount and the blow off valve, in teh heat. With the new setup it should go high 12s in teh cold(on teh new tires). Should be trapping bout 110 or so. The heat brings me down 3+ mph!! I went to teh track the other day and didnt trap but 102 in 90 degree weather with alot of humidity. But if it keeps giving me problems im selling it!!lolololol

High 12s seem very possible for you. I was running a Stage2 with the only other mod as a CAI, some aftermarket wheels, a carbon-fiber hood. The first to runs I got him by just a bit in the 1/4 mile. He ran a 14.8 and I ran a 14.6 and yes HEAT makes a big difference (it was 105 degrees) a the time we ran and I was on bald street tires. I thought - dang, I must be so slow before taking these things into account.
A week later, in 88 degree weather two new 05/06 Furd Mustang GTs were running 14.1 and 14.3. When I saw this, I felt a whole lot better about my times.
I'm probably not going back to the track until October, new tires, the E-Fans on and a better pre-intake. My hopes are to break the 13s and hope for a high-mid 13. My dream would be 13.7 or so.
